What Is Periodontal Maintenance?

Periodontal maintenance is a type of dental cleaning performed at regular intervals—usually every 3–4 months—after a patient has received treatment for gum disease and laser therapy. Unlike a standard teeth cleaning, this deeper cleaning targets the areas below the gumline to reduce inflammation, control bacterial growth, and prevent future breakdown of bone and tissue.

Periodontal maintenance may include:

  • Scaling to remove tartar and plaque
  • Root planing to smooth root surfaces
  • Local antimicrobial treatments
  • Regular tracking of gum pocket depth
  • Periodic 3D CT imaging if bone loss is suspected

Why Is Periodontal Maintenance Important?

Gum disease, once developed, cannot be fully cured—only managed. Without consistent follow-up, the same bacteria that caused periodontitis can return within weeks. Skipping maintenance visits increases your risk for:

  • Gum infections and recession
  • Bone loss
  • Tooth extractions
  • Chronic inflammation affecting systemic health
  • Costly future restorative treatments

Are You a Candidate for Periodontal Maintenance?

You may need periodontal maintenance if you have:

  • A history of chronic periodontitis
  • Completed scaling and root planing
  • Undergone laser gum therapy
  • Receding gums or exposed root surfaces
  • Systemic conditions like diabetes or heart disease
  • Family history of gum disease

What to Expect During Your Visit

During your periodontal maintenance appointment, we will:

  • Review your dental and medical history
  • Re-measure pocket depths
  • Perform thorough scaling and root debridement
  • Apply antimicrobials or fluoride treatments as needed
  • Discuss at-home hygiene and product recommendations
  • Monitor changes with dental imaging if needed
